mouldy Posted December 8, 2013 Obsidian said:I recall MAP06 of Going Down by mouldy had damaging water. The idea behind that was since that map is a giant computer, those rooms with water in are for cooling the processors or something, so the damage is coming from the heat of the rooms rather than the water itself. I don't mind so much people using damaging water (it don't look like normal water to me anyway) as long as they are consistant with it. 0 Share this post Link to post
